In this episode, Carrie and Dr. Erin Kennedy Dalisay discuss the challenges of childbirth compared to ultramarathons and the realities of racing as a mom.

Send us Fan Mail She's run ultras. She's survived pregnancy nausea. She's raced with a baby at home. And she has opinions about all of it. In this episode, I'm joined by Dr. Erin Kennedy Dalisay — ortho & sports PT, run coach, marathoner, ultramarathoner, and founder of RunWell Clinic — and we are getting into ALL of it.
